
One of racing's rising young stars made a massive career announcement to start the week.
On Monday 24-year-old Kaylee Bryson revealed that she will be making her long-awaited NASCAR debut in the ARCA Menards Series West at Sonoma this weekend, where she'll take the wheel in the No. 17 Chevy for Cook Racing.
"We're going racing at Sonoma!!" Bryson exclaimed. "So excited to make my NASCAR debut in the #17 Chevrolet Cook Racing Technologies ARCA car this weekend!"

Bryson has been making a name for herself for years at this point and she's already the owner of some pretty impressive milestones in her young career.
There's sure to be a ton of eyes on her on Friday as she makes her first foray into stock car racing after competing full-time in the Trans-Am and USAC Silver Crown Series.
